Moving away from home for the first time was a very stressful, but exciting time for me. I remember being worried about how everything that I was used to and comfortable with was going to change and all of the friends that I had known for years were about to go off to different schools and I would not have them to rely on anymore. And I knew for me that making new friends was not going to be easy. I knew that I was going to have to find a place where I felt like I belonged and for me that place was in Tide 4 Christ.
From the moment I walked into the Central Church of Christ I could tell that there was something very different about the students in T4C as well as the members of the congregation. I immediately knew I wanted to be a part of the group. I was coming from a church where the youth group was not very close and so I never had many close friends at church and I wanted that to be different in college. I knew that at a public university such as Alabama that it was going to be difficult for me to stay strong in my faith without a church group to lean on for support. The adopt a student program that Central offers to its college students was definitely helpful whenever I was missing my family, because I was given a “mom”, “dad”, and “sisters”, that became a family away from home for me and they were able to make the entire experience less overwhelming for me.

At a school with as many students at the University of Alabama I was so fortunate to have found such great friends so quickly. That’s the thing about Tide 4 Christ, it is made up of so many different types of people that there is a group that everyone can fit into, but even though you have your close friends in the group you could go to any member of the group and they would be more than happy to help you at any time. The support system that I found in the members of this group is definitely the best part of my experience thus far, because even though I went through some very difficult things my first year at Alabama I never had to go through anything alone. There was always a friend right there by my side to help, encourage, and help keep me on the right track and this is why I am a part of Tide 4 Christ.
